While a substance use counselor career consists of providing many of the same services to clients as social work, much of the work focuses on individual growth, both mentally and emotionally, through individual therapeutic sessions. Web11 Apr 2024 · Many of these career paths require a bachelors degree or masters degree. Requirements may also vary by state. For example, many states require therapists and counselors working in private practice to obtain a masters degree and licensure. In any given year, one in five Canadians experiences a mental illness or addiction problem, according to the Centre for Addiction and Mental Health (CAMH). The same organization reports that young people, aged 15 to 24, are more likely to experience mental illness and/or substance abuse ...

Professionals in the arts and entertainment industry, such as actors and musicians, tend to show higher-than-average rates of both drinking and drug use.
